I understand that the cvs lock-policy is to prevent a user to
commit a file locked by another user instead of permitting a user
to edit a locked file.
Since we quite frequently come into the situation that multiple
developers work on the same file this policy comes handy. But
what would be nice is if WinCvs could show me a warning if I toggle
the edit flag on a file that is already being edited by someone
else.
Maybe this could be done with a TCL-Script called "Safe Edit Toggle"
or something like this but I'm not enough into TCL to do this.
Perhaps someone could give me some hints.
